Context Readings
David Anointed As King Over All Of Israel
3 So all the elders of Israel came unto the king, in Hebron, and King David solemnised to them a covenant in Hebron, before Yahweh, - and they anointed David to be king over Israel. 4 Thirty years old, was David when he began to reign, - forty years, he reigned: 5 in Hebron, reigned he over Judah, seven years, and six months, - and, in Jerusalem, reigned he thirty and three years, over all Israel and Judah.
